CHRONICLE - Strategically, neither of the two belligerents will be able, in the foreseeable future, to impose its vision on its adversary. None is able to win the war.


The latest major power to do so, Indonesia, on June 3, 2023, at the Shangri-La Asian Security Forum in Singapore, proposed a new peace plan for Ukraine. It suggests an immediate ceasefire on the current front line, followed by the implementation of a large demilitarized zone along that line, with the dispatch of peacekeepers. The fate of the oblasts totally or partially occupied by Russia would then be decided by referendums conducted by UN observers.

The government in Jakarta has taken this initiative because it feels that the time has come for a cessation of hostilities. Strategically, neither belligerent will be able, in the foreseeable future, to impose its vision on its adversary. None is able to win the war. Russian ideologues friends of the Kremlin, nostalgic for Catherine II's "Novorossiya", can always continue to dream of taking Odessa, but it will not happen...
